Electronic Signatures
Creating and Using Electronic Signatures
Summary
An electronic signature can be used to sign checks generated from the Accounts Payable and Payroll modules. Purchase orders can also be configured to display an electronic signature. This document outlines the steps involved in creating and uploading an electronic signature.

Step by Step
1 Create the electronic signature file.
- Creating an electronic signature file requires a scanner, image editing software, and a clear example of the signature being scanned.
- Once you have scanned the signature, open the file in your image editing software. The size of the electronic signature image will need to be adjusted to fit in the allotted space on the checks or purchase orders.
- For AP and PR checks, the image file can be up to 2 1/4 inches long and 1 inch high. This image size can accommodate dual signatures, but they must be stacked one on top of the other.
- For PO purchase orders, the image file can be up to 2 1/4 inches long and 1/2 inch high.

- After resizing the image file, save the file locally as a Bitmap (.bmp), JPEG (.jpg), or GIF (.gif) file. These are the only image file formats that are supported.
